Anchored in Hope
πŸ‘” Devotional for Fathers
(Breadwinners & Leaders at Home)

Verse:
“We have this hope as an anchor for the soul, firm and secure.” – Hebrews 6:19

Reflection:
A father’s strength isn’t in how much he can control but in what he’s anchored to. Life’s storms will come—uncertainty, financial struggles, health concerns—but hope in Christ keeps you from drifting away.

An anchored man leads a steady home. When you remain grounded in faith, your family finds security in your calmness and trust in God.

Reflection Question:
Is my hope anchored in Christ, or have I been relying on my own strength?

Takeaways / Things to Do:

  • Speak hope over your family today.

  • Remind yourself of God’s promises daily.

  • Refuse to let fear lead your actions—choose faith.

Prayer:
Lord, be my anchor in every storm. Keep my faith firm and my heart steady. Let my home find peace in Your unshakable promises. Amen.
